Robotic surgery, commonly referred to as robot-assisted surgery, enables medical professionals to carry out a variety of complex procedures with more accuracy, adaptability, and control than is possible with conventional methods. The most frequent association of robotic surgery is with minimally invasive procedures done through tiny incisions. It is occasionally used in classic open surgical procedures. Magnification, sophisticated diploscopes, specialized precision equipment, and a range of operating procedures are all used in the surgical specialty of microsurgery. These procedures are mostly used to coapt nerves and anastomose small blood vessels (veins and arteries).

Micro Surgical Robot Market: Key Trends and Drivers

Compared to other surgical approaches, minimally invasive surgeries have a variety of benefits, including fewer complications from minor incisions, less discomfort and scarring, and shorter hospital stays. Robotic microsurgeries are low-risk procedures that can reduce surgical site infections. The robotic system’s micro instruments enable surgical involvement through a tiny incision, which is otherwise impossible with manual surgery. Additionally, the easy access to micro tools is encouraging other major manufacturers to enter the market for microsurgery robots.

The urology segment is anticipated to dominate the market during the forecast period

Based on the application, it is segmented into urology surgery, plastic reconstructive surgery, ophthalmic surgery, neurosurgery, lymphatic surgery, ENT surgery, and others. The urology segment is anticipated to dominate the market during the forecast period. Due to the increasing prevalence of urological illnesses and the availability of microsurgery robots for the treatment of urology-related surgeries, the urology segment held the dominant position. The use of microsurgery robots in urological diseases has increased due to their ability to stop blood loss and shorten recovery times. The market demand will also be fueled by the high precision offered by microsurgery robots as well as improved patient outcomes due to the absence of tremors.
